What is a Project Biller?

A Project Biller is a finance or accounting professional responsible for preparing and issuing invoices for projects within an organization. They ensure that all billable work is accurately tracked, documented, and billed to clients according to contracts and project milestones. Project Billers often collaborate with project managers, clients, and accounting departments to resolve billing discrepancies and ensure timely payments. Their role is essential for maintaining cash flow and supporting the financial health of project-based businesses.

What does a project billing coordinator do?

A project billing coordinator manages the invoicing process for projects, ensuring accurate and timely billing based on project milestones, hours worked, or deliverables. They often use accounting or project management software and coordinate with project teams and clients to resolve billing issues and maintain financial records.

How does a Project Biller typically collaborate with project managers and accounting teams?

A Project Biller works closely with project managers to ensure that billing aligns with project milestones, budgets, and client agreements. They regularly communicate with the accounting team to reconcile invoices, track payments, and address any discrepancies. This collaboration is critical for timely and accurate billing, maintaining project cash flow, and ensuring compliance with contractual terms. Effective teamwork and clear communication skills are essential for success in this role.

Job description

Cherry Bekaert Recruiting is seeking a Senior Project Accountant to support financial management across construction projects. This role is responsible for cost tracking, billing, cash forecasting, and ensuring accurate project financial reporting. The ideal candidate brings strong construction accounting experience, a deep understanding of revenue recognition, and the ability to collaborate cross-functionally with project management and operations teams.
Key Responsibilities
  • Manage project setup in the accounting system, ensuring accurate cost structures and alignment with contract terms
  • Perform ongoing job costing and cost tracking, analyzing variances and supporting project profitability
  • Oversee project billing, including progress billing, T&M, and change order billing
  • Support revenue recognition processes in accordance with GAAP/ASC 606
  • Develop and maintain cash flow forecasts for assigned projects
  • Monitor project risks and work with project teams to mitigate financial exposure
  • Review and reconcile project budgets vs. actuals
  • Collaborate with project managers on financial performance and reporting
  • Assist in sales and use tax filings and ensure compliance with relevant regulations
  • Support audits and provide documentation related to project financials
  • Drive process improvements and ensure adherence to internal controls

Q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field
  • 5+ years of construction accounting experience (required)
  • Strong knowledge of job costing, WIP schedules, and project-based accounting
  • Hands-on experience with revenue recognition and project billing
  • Experience with sales and use tax compliance
  • Proficiency in ERP/accounting systems (e.g., Sage, Viewpoint, or similar)
  • Advanced Excel skills and strong analytical abilities
  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ills
  • Ability to manage multiple projects and deadlines in a fast-paced environment
